Higher education in market competition

Abstract: The authors of this paper point out that higher education, as an activity in which there is a high degree of public interest, has been open to private capital and a market that is no longer only reserved for state ownership in the last years of the last century. Higher education, which is determined as an activity of special importance for the Republic of Serbia, and higher education institutions whose founder is not the state, are entrusted with public authority and are treated the same as higher education institutions whose founder is the state. However, the mutual distinction between higher education institutions - into "private" and "state" ones, and the rivalry between institutions based solely on the criterion of ownership, has no basis either in legal regulations or in practice. The criterion of distinction should be the quality of higher education, which is reflected in the quality of teaching, teachers, non-teaching process, acquired competencies of graduated students, etc. Also, apart from distinguishing higher education institutions, the authors believe that their mutual cooperation in various fields is much more important, in order to achieve the ultimate goal - higher education of young people, with competencies that will provide them with a successful career after their studies.
